Selection of Adhesive
Choose from three types of adhesive systems designed for specific application environments and temperatures: Rubber-based Adhesive
Foam Tape, Acrylic-based Adhesive Foam Tape, or Two-part Epoxy Adhesive. Carefully choosing the correct adhesive and closely following
the recommended installation steps will provide a reliable, long-term bond.
Rubber-Based Adhesive Foam Tape
Rubber-based Adhesive Foam Tape is the best choice for the vast majority of adhesive mount applications, including applications where
powder coated surfaces are being used. This pressure sensitive tape develops its strength extremely fast and can be used in indoor
environments with temperatures ranging from -20°F to 120°F (-29°C to 49°C). Rubber-based Adhesive Foam Tape is the most widely used
and generally recommended foam tape for wire routing applications.
Acrylic-Based Adhesive Foam Tape
Acrylic-based Adhesive Foam Tape is a good choice in applications with prolonged exposure to UV rays or heavy moisture. It is designed
to be used in indoor or outdoor environments where temperatures can vary from -20°F to 180°F (-29°C to 82°C). The
acrylic-based adhesive develops its maximum strength over a longer period of time compared to the rubber-based adhesive. It is
recommended that the mounts dwell eight (8) hours after installation and prior to loading.
